removed the stringers and replacing them with foam filled stringers from prisma composite preform. Also going to be using honeycomb panels for the deck. Not using much wood just fibergl*** covered marine ply wood for cross members to bolt on the starboard.

i have not got a price yet but im using the foam filled stringers from www.preforms.com, they do the new hewes boat stringers now, if you call them and tell them what you are doing they will ask some questions and ask for some pics, then they will tell you exactly what you need. and honeycomb sheet from Joe's Auto Marine Supply

Fort Lauderdale Florida

im using no wood so this project wont have to be done again
